Product Description

The UE455T-54HBD is a premium N-Type TOPCon bifacial dual-glass module designed for high-performance solar installations. Featuring advanced 182mm N-type cells, multi-busbar technology, and a dual-glass structure, the module offers higher conversion efficiency, improved reliability, and exceptional long-term performance.

Bifacial technology increases overall energy yield by 5%–25%, making it particularly suitable for commercial rooftops, carports, ground-mounted systems, and utility-scale projects. The dual-glass design also guarantees superior resistance to UV, humidity, and harsh environmental conditions, ensuring stable operation for over 30 years.

Its robust mechanical strength and PID-resistant performance make it a perfect choice for installations in coastal, desert, snowy, and high-humidity regions.

Technical Specifications

Electrical Parameters (STC)

ModelPmax (W)Vmp (V)Imp (A)Voc (V)Isc (A)
435W43531.8913.6438.7214.18
440W44032.0513.7338.8714.27
445W44532.2013.8239.0214.36
450W45032.3513.9139.1714.44
455W45532.5014.0039.3214.52

NMOT Electrical Parameters

Pmax (W)Voc (V)Isc (A)Vmp (V)Imp (A)
327–343W29.78–30.4010.98–11.2836.78–37.3811.38–11.64

Bifacial Gain (10% Backside)

Pmax (W)Voc (V)Isc (A)
479–501W31.89–32.5015.71–16.03

Mechanical Specifications

ItemDetails
Dimensions1722 × 1134 × 30 mm
Weight24kg
Cell TypeN-type TOPCon, 182×182mm
Cell Layout54 × 2 (108 cells)
Front/Back Glass2.0mm + 1.6mm dual glass
FrameAnodized aluminum alloy
Junction BoxIP68, 3 diodes
Output Cable4mm² MC4 compatible
Mechanical Load5400Pa (snow) / 2400Pa (wind)
Operating Temp.-40°C to +85°C
Max System Voltage1500V DC
Fuse Rating25A

FAQS

Q :

Is this module suitable for coastal or high-humidity areas?

A :

Yes. It has passed strict salt mist and ammonia corrosion tests, and the dual-glass structure offers excellent moisture resistance.

Q :

What is the real-world energy gain from the bifacial feature?

A :

Depending on ground reflectivity, the module can increase energy yield by 5%–25% compared to monofacial modules.

Q :

What’s the expected lifespan of this module?

A :

With dual glass and N-type cell technology, the module offers a 30-year linear power warranty and extremely low annual degradation (≤0.4%).
